Ning Kang is a scholar working on Electrical and Electronic Engineering, Condensed Matter Physics and Mechanical Engineering. According to data from OpenAlex, Ning Kang has authored 22 papers receiving a total of 278 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Electrical and Electronic Engineering, 3 papers in Condensed Matter Physics and 3 papers in Mechanical Engineering. Recurrent topics in Ning Kang's work include Energy Harvesting in Wireless Networks (9 papers), Wireless Power Transfer Systems (9 papers) and Magnetic Properties and Applications (2 papers). Ning Kang is often cited by papers focused on Energy Harvesting in Wireless Networks (9 papers), Wireless Power Transfer Systems (9 papers) and Magnetic Properties and Applications (2 papers). Ning Kang collaborates with scholars based in China, Singapore and United States. Ning Kang's co-authors include Ming Liu, Chengbin Ma, Xiyun Yang, Fuqian Yang, Huan Zhang, Wenfei Cai, Chen Sun, Zhongyang Luo, Ronghou Liu and T.G. Habetler and has published in prestigious journals such as Journal of Applied Physics, Biomaterials and IEEE Transactions on Industrial Electronics.
